What Are Core Web Vitals?

According to Google’s page experience documentation, Core Web Vitals measure real-world user experience across three key performance metrics.

These metrics evaluate how fast and stable your website feels to visitors.

You can test your website using PageSpeed Insights to see your current performance score.

The 3 Core Web Vitals Explained for Detailers

Largest Contentful Paint (LCP)

LCP measures how fast the main content loads.

For car detailing websites, this is usually:

  • Your hero image
  • A featured vehicle photo
  • A headline section

Target: Under 2.5 seconds.

Common detailing issue: Oversized high-resolution vehicle images slow LCP dramatically.

Interaction to Next Paint (INP)

INP measures how quickly your website responds to user interactions.

For example:

  • Clicking “Book Now”
  • Opening a gallery
  • Submitting a form

Slow hosting or excessive plugins can delay interaction responsiveness.

Target: Under 200 milliseconds.

Cumulative Layout Shift (CLS)

CLS measures visual stability.

Have you ever tried to click a button and it suddenly moved?

That’s layout shift.

Detailing sites often suffer from CLS due to:

  • Lazy-loaded images without defined dimensions
  • Popups loading late
  • Embedded maps pushing content down

Target: Under 0.1

Why Image-Heavy Detailing Sites Struggle

Car detailing websites typically include:

  • Before-and-after sliders
  • Full-screen hero banners
  • Service galleries
  • High-resolution coating photos

Without proper optimization, these elements:

  • Slow LCP
  • Increase server strain
  • Hurt mobile performance

Cheap hosting amplifies these problems.

Core Web Vitals Benchmarks for Detailers

MetricGoodNeeds ImprovementPoor
LCPUnder 2.5s2.5–4sOver 4s
INPUnder 200ms200–500msOver 500ms
CLSUnder 0.10.1–0.25Over 0.25

If your site falls into the “Needs Improvement” or “Poor” range, it’s likely affecting both rankings and conversions.

How to Improve Core Web Vitals for Detailing Websites

1. Optimize Images Properly

  • Compress without losing visible quality
  • Serve next-gen formats
  • Set width and height attributes
  • Avoid loading massive hero images

Most detailers upload raw camera files — which destroys performance.

2. Upgrade to Performance Hosting

Hosting affects:

  • Server response time (TTFB)
  • Caching efficiency
  • Traffic spike stability

If your hosting is slow, your Core Web Vitals will suffer no matter how much you optimize.

3. Reduce Plugin Overload

Too many plugins:

  • Increase JavaScript execution time
  • Hurt INP
  • Create layout shifts

Keep only what directly improves conversions.


4. Use Proper Caching and CDN

A CDN improves load speed across geographic regions.

For mobile-heavy detailing traffic, this can significantly improve LCP.
